# Brightkit Component Library — Environments

Brightkit ships versioned bundles consumed by all Corvida product teams. Staging tracks the next minor; production pins an exact version and only moves after the release checklist passes. If a customer reports a visual regression, first check which Brightkit version their tenant resolves — mismatches between environments are the usual culprit. Do not advise customers to clear caches until the version is confirmed. Each environment resolves its pinned version from the values below.

settings of yahap-tadup:
HOLWYN_HOST=holwyn.qorvelsys.internal
HOLWYN_PORT=4000

Prior to version 4.1, the column sorter used an unstable quicksort, so rows with equal keys could reorder between runs, producing diffs that alarmed auditors even though the data was unchanged. Version 4.1 switched to a stable merge sort and added regression fixtures covering tied keys, null values, and locale-sensitive collation. Release managers should review these fixtures before approving sort-related changes. The full design note and test matrix are on the internal page below.

operations page: https://confluence.lumicsys.internal/projects/display/projects/display

**Facilities Ticket — Turnstile Upgrade, West Entrance**

Raised by: Facilities, Dunmere Court. Contractors from Gatewright Systems will replace the west entrance turnstiles over three days. Please work only within the cordoned area and wear high-visibility vests at all times. Tools must be stored overnight in the secure cage behind the loading bay; access it using the code below.

door code, tajof-kageg: bdg-QVDCE-3

FAQ: What are the opening hours over the holidays? Calder Row offices run reduced hours from 24 December to 1 January: 08:00–15:00, weekdays only. Reception is unstaffed, so new starters should carry their badge at all times. If your badge hasn't been activated yet, enter through the east door using the code below.

turnstile pass: bdg-YEOZLM-79341408